#372f81 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#372f81 is composed of 21.6% red, 18.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 63.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 245.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 34.5%. #372f81 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e5eff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#372f81 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#372f81 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#372f81 has RGB values of R:55, G:47,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3616641.

Shades and Tints of #372f81

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#372f81

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585858 is the less saturated color, while #1606aa is the most saturated one.
